Value of Emergency Storefront Board-Up
Storefront board-ups serve as a protective step that decreases damage during emergencies. Whether it's a natural catastrophe or an act of Vandalism Prevention, a board-up can use numerous crucial advantages:
Protection from Damage: Quickly boarding up windows and doors avoids damaged areas from getting worse or causing injury.
Deterrence of Burglary and Vandalism: A boarded-up storefront dissuades wrongdoers from trying to break in.
Compliance with Local Ordinances: In specific jurisdictions, towns require businesses to secure their Residential Boarding Up or commercial properties after damage occasions to avoid further damage.
Insurance and Liability Concerns: Taking instant action to secure a property can be critical in insurance declares post-event.
Visual Considerations: A well-executed board-up can keep a semblance of professionalism for clients who may see the property throughout recovery efforts.
When Should Board-Ups Be Considered?
A timely response is vital in circumstances requiring a storefront board-up. Company owner should think about the following scenarios for carrying out board-ups:
Natural Disasters: Hurricanes, tornadoes, or snowstorms can threaten window stability.
Vandalism or Civil Unrest: Riots or robbery can result in significant damages to stores.

Mishaps: Vehicle collisions with shops can lead to broken glass and structural damage.
Vacancies or Renovations: Long-term vacancies or throughout a remodel period where the area could be targeted.
Board-Up Materials and Techniques
Here is a quick overview of the materials used and techniques for a successful board-up:
Common Materials
Plywood: The most typical and useful choice, normally 1/2 to 3/4 inch thick.
OSB (Oriented Strand Board): Often used as a budget-friendly option to plywood.
Metal Sheets: For greater security, though more expensive to implement.
Wood Crates or Palettes: Can be used for temporary circumstances, particularly for odd shapes or sizes.
Strategies
Procedure and Cut: Properly measure windows and doors before cutting your boards to size.
Secure with Fasteners: Use screws rather than nails, as screws provide much better stability and can't be quickly gotten rid of once attached.
Anchor Boards: Use a diagonal brace technique for bigger openings; this disperses pressure and provides extra assistance.
Seal Edges: If weather are anticipated, sealing edges with caulking can supply extra protection against water invasion.
Table: Comparison of Board-Up Materials
| Material | Expense (per sq.ft) | Security | Toughness | Alleviate of Installation |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Plywood | ₤ 1.50 - ₤ 3.00 | High | Medium | Moderate |
| OSB | ₤ 1.00 - ₤ 2.50 | Medium | Medium | Moderate |
| Metal Sheets | ₤ 3.00 - ₤ 5.00 | Extremely High | High | Tough |
| Wooden Crates | ₤ 0.50 - ₤ 1.50 | Low | Low | Easy |
Steps to Execute an Emergency Storefront Board-Up
Step-by-Step Guide
1. Assess the Risk: Evaluate the condition of doors and windows. Determine areas that require boarding.
2. Gather Materials: Accumulate your chosen materials, such as plywood and screws, along with required tools like a drill, determining tape, and saw.
3. Step and Cut Boards: Precisely determine the measurements of the openings to be boarded and cut the boards accordingly.
4. Install the Boards: Position the cut boards over the openings. Secure them firmly using screws at periods of about 12 inches.
5. Create a Barrier: For larger windows and doors, think about producing a cross-pattern with additional boards for enhanced strength.
6. Routine Maintenance: Once boarded up, frequently inspect for any signs of wear or damage. Change boards as needed, particularly when exposed to harsh weather condition.
FAQs about Emergency Storefront Board-Ups
1. How quickly can I board up my storefront?
The speed of boarding up a storefront largely depends on the degree of damage and accessibility of materials. Ideally, you can board up a standard window within 30 minutes.
2. Will board-ups avoid all damage?
While board-ups significantly reduce the danger of damage, they are not a foolproof service. Severe conditions could still cause compromise to the building's stability.
3. Can I do a temporary board-up myself?
Yes, if you have standard tools and experience following security precautions, a temporary board-up can be carried out independently. Nevertheless, it's advisable to look for professional help for massive or complex situations.
4. Can I recycle boards after an emergency?
If boards stay undamaged and undamaged, they can be recycled. Make sure that they are looked for signs of wear such as warping or rot.
5. How much does it cost to board up a storefront?
Costs differ depending upon materials and labor expenses, typically varying from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500 for many companies.
